#include <string>
#include <stdexcept>
#include <iostream>
#include <fstream>
using namespace std;
#include <sys/types.h>
#include <sys/stat.h>
#include <fcntl.h>
#include <boost/thread.hpp>
#include <boost/scoped_ptr.hpp>
#include <boost/scoped_array.hpp>
#include <boost/shared_ptr.hpp>
#include "weightedthreadpool.h"
int thecount = 0;
boost::mutex mutex;
// Functor class
struct foo
{
void operator()()
{
for (int i = 0; i < 1024 * 1024 * 10; i++)
// simulate some work
fData++;
// boost::mutex::scoped_lock lock(mutex);
// std::cout << "foo count = " << ++thecount << " " << fData << std::endl;
}
foo(int i) : fData(i)
{
}
foo(const foo& copy) : fData(copy.fData)
{
}
int fData;
};
int main(int argc, char** argv)
{
threadpool::WeightedThreadPool pool(100, 10, 5);
for (int y = 0; y < 10; y++)
{
foo bar(y);
for (int i = 0; i < 10; ++i)
{
pool.invoke(bar, 25);
}
boost::mutex::scoped_lock lock(mutex);
std::cout << "count = " << ++thecount << std::endl;
// Wait until all of the queued up and in-progress work has finished
pool.wait();
pool.dump();
}
}
